University of Miami and University of Virginia are almost equally selective (19% vs 19%), so neither is a clear safety relative to the other. Your odds at each come down to fit, not headline difficulty.

The two also read applications a little differently. University of Miami leans more on application essay, level of applicant interest, while University of Virginia puts more weight on interview, alumni / legacy relation, geographical residence. The same profile can land differently at each, which is why a per-school estimate matters more than a single GPA.

On test scores, University of Miami's admitted 75th-percentile SAT is around 1480 and University of Virginia's is around 1510. Admitted students at University of Virginia post somewhat higher scores. Run your own numbers below to see where you stand at each.
